Output 6d8423865c59bde50b1bcb553ff472fd16c7a006f7a94eeaee94803e3ce7994a:0

value
426955140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f8336d65b2477513cf172f692973d76f5e021adf OP_EQUALVERIFY OP_CHECKSIG
address
1PdNBor41f8NZbBFXsYaPaq9supXLxLP2h
transaction
6d8423865c59bde50b1bcb553ff472fd16c7a006f7a94eeaee94803e3ce7994a
spent
true